Marcus "Needles" Kane, commonly known as Sweet Tooth, originally appeared in the Twisted Metal video games series before making his debut on the Twisted Metal television series. He wears a clown mask and carries a machete. He is notably missing his trademark flaming hair for most of the series, although it does appear at one point.
Sweet Tooth escaped from the Blackfield Asylum when the apocalypse started. He settled in Lost Vegas with his best friend Harold, an inanimate paper lunch bag. He rides around in an ice cream truck and rides around the city as a notorious serial killer feared by many. He is psychopathic while having a sense of humor. He likes to perform but expects total honesty from the crowd. He will murder those who betray or cross him.

Pennywise (IT)

IT is a shapeshifting creature from the species known as Deadlights. IT arrived on Earth in an event similar to an asteroid impact landing in Derry, Maine. Once people settled here, IT adopted a 25-27 year hibernation, waking to kill and eat.
Its true form seems to be a female spider but it can morph into any human animal, nonhuman animal or object, and any combination thereof. There are benefits to this ability because IT can manipulate its targets by appearing as loved ones to lure them into traps or as their worst fears. It's favorite form is that of a clown named "Pennywise" because small children love clowns. At the same time, many people fear clowns.
IT feeds on humans but prefers children as they are easier to scare and manipulate. According to the creature, frightened flesh tastes better and uses fear to "salt the meat".
